Potato starch refers to a fine, white powder derived from the starch found in potatoes. It is extracted from the tubers by crushing them to release the starch grains, which are then dried to produce the starch. Commonly used in cooking and baking, potato starch is known for its thickening properties and is often used as a gluten-free alternative in recipes. It has a neutral flavor, making it suitable for a variety of dishes, such as sauces, soups, gravies, and baked goods.

The main types of potato starch include native starch, modified starch, and sweeteners. Native starches are plant-based substances derived from different agricultural raw materials, presenting as a white or off-white powder with a mild odor and flavor. With an energy value of 4 kcal/g (similar to other carbohydrates), potato starch, available in organic and conventional forms, is distributed through various channels, including indirect, direct, and other distribution channels. It finds utility across diverse industries such as the food industry, paper industry, chemical industry, and textile industry.

The rapid implementation of U.S. tariffs and the resulting trade tensions in spring 2025 are having a notable impact on the food and beverage sector. Rising costs for imported ingredients such as olive oil, cheese, and tropical fruits are pressuring food manufacturers to either reformulate their products or absorb reduced profit margins. Beverage producers are similarly affected, with tariffs on aluminum cans driving up packaging costs. Meanwhile, retaliatory tariffs on U.S. agricultural exports like soybeans and pork are disrupting farm-to-processor supply chains. In response, companies are adjusting recipes, increasing local sourcing, and using commodity hedging strategies to manage price volatility.

The potato starch market size has grown steadily in recent years. It will grow from $6.64 billion in 2024 to $6.96 billion in 2025 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.7%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to rise in demand for processed food items, growing demand for gluten-free food products, increased production and export prospects, diversification of potato starch utility across various industries, emergence of modified potato starch to enhance its quality for better performance in various industrial applications.

The potato starch market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to " $8.55 billion in 2029 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.3%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to growing demand for completely plant-based food products, rising adoption of veganism globally, increasing awareness aboutThe health benefits of plant-based products, growing industrial applications, rising in gluten-free and allergen-free diets, increasing global food trade and globalization. Major trends in the forecast period include innovative non-food applications, biodegradable packaging, modified starch varieties, clean label and natural ingredients, clean label formulations.

The forecast of 5.3% growth over the next five years reflects a modest reduction of 0.3% from the previous estimate for this market.This reduction is primarily due to the impact of tariffs between the US and other countries. This is likely to directly affect the US by tightening supply for gluten-free foods, as tariffs on European potato starch may force manufacturers to use more expensive alternatives like cornstarch.The effect will also be felt more widely due to reciprocal tariffs and the negative effect on the global economy and trade due to increased trade tensions and restrictions.

The growing demand for ready-to-eat food products is expected to drive the expansion of the potato starch market. Ready-to-eat foods are shelf-stable and do not require refrigeration to remain bacteria-free, making them convenient for storage and use at any time. The increased willingness of consumers to spend on ready-to-eat items, such as fast food, along with limited time for home preparation due to rapid urbanization, is the key factor fueling the demand for these meals. Potato starch is commonly used in canned soups and blends, where its thickening properties, especially for fill viscosity, are utilized. Additionally, it serves as a base for gelling agents in confections, thickeners in products like pastry and pie fillings, and instant puddings. For example, in October 2023, the United States Department of Agriculture reported that the fast-food sector in Japan is expected to continue its growth trajectory, with projected sales increasing from about $26.6 billion in 2022 to approximately $28.1 billion in 2023, reflecting a growth rate of around 5.6%. Consequently, the rising demand for ready-to-eat food products is set to propel the growth of the potato starch market.

The introduction of innovative products is a significant trend gaining traction in the potato starch market. Companies in this sector are quickly investing in the development of new products to offer consumers enhanced solutions with improved qualities. For example, in 2024, KMC Kartoffelmelcentralen Amba, a Denmark-based ingredient provider, launched its flagship ingredient, Gelamyl 625, which offers a competitive advantage through its exceptional elasticity. This product features a low drying temperature of 25°C/77°F, considerably lower than the typical 55°C/131°F found in plant-based gelling agents, thereby improving processing efficiency. The high elasticity contributes to a firmer texture, enabling confectionery manufacturers to reduce or completely replace animal-derived gelatin. Moreover, the lower drying temperature enhances energy and cost efficiency while maintaining product quality.

Major companies in the potato starch market are innovating clean label products, such as multifunctional starch, to address consumer demands for transparency and healthier ingredients. These innovations enhance product appeal by providing clean label solutions that improve texture. Multifunctional starch refers to a type of starch that performs various roles in food applications, including thickening, gelling, stabilizing, and texturizing, while also offering clean label benefits due to its natural sourcing. For example, in April 2022, Royal Avebe U.A., a starch manufacturer based in the Netherlands, introduced Etenia ES, an innovative multifunctional texturizing potato solution specifically designed for creamy dairy products. This product effectively meets the increasing consumer demand for clean-label, delicious, and guilt-free dairy options. Etenia ES provides a highly process-tolerant alternative that integrates seamlessly into existing dairy manufacturing processes.

In October 2022, AKV Langholt AmbA, a Denmark-based company specializing in potato-based starch and protein products, acquired Cargill's share in the potato starch joint venture Cargill-AKV I/S for an undisclosed amount. This acquisition allows AKV Langholt to take full ownership of the joint venture, enhancing its capability to produce and market cationic potato starches for the global paper industry. With this buyout, AKV Langholt has significantly expanded its product portfolio, now offering a broader range of native and modified potato starches across various industries.
